40 SETUP MENU D - Rudder servo
frequency

As with the swashplate servos at Menu Point B you can select the update frequency for the
rudder servo here. For best tail gyro performance the rule is: the higher the better! A good
rudder servo should be capable of running with at least 270Hz. With high update frequency
the system will recalculate correctional movements more often and in consequence will send
new commands to the servo with a higher frequency and allow for better positioning and
more locked in feeling. Nevertheless, this will cause the rudder servo to make more position
changes at a given timeframe. In case the servo is not built for this kind of application this
can cause an unusual high power consumption of the receiver power supply and cause the
servo getting very hot. When this happens, reduce frequency immediately to prevent your
servo from getting damaged. Only go as high as recommended by the servo manufacturer,
or even lower when the servo is not capable of handling such high frequency in field use.
When using a servo that allows a higher frequency as MICROBEAST PLUS offers or
that allows a maximum frequency which is not choosable, please select the next lower
frequency that is closest to the given frequency or set the frequency with StudioXm
PC Software or mobile App. Note: Using a lower frequency is always possible. Only
too high frequencies can damage the servo and/or will cause the servo to not work
properly. Here
3
you can find a list of parameters for the most common servos. Please
understand that we can not list all servo types. We also can not guarantee the accuracy of
this data. Ask the manufacturer of the servos or your servo dealer for detailed information.
If you do not know the maximum pulse rate tolerated by your servos
do not select more than 50Hz driving frequency. A higher driving frequency can
lead to failure of the servo!
